Subject: Re: [PATCH v4 03/13] memory: Unify the definiton of ReplayRamPopulate() and ReplayRamDiscard()
Date: Fri, 25 Apr 2025 14:42:12 +0200	[thread overview]
Message-ID: <37cace3c-942e-457d-8a1a-fa37050428a7@redhat.com> (raw)
In-Reply-To: <20250407074939.18657-4-chenyi.qiang@intel.com>

On 07.04.25 09:49, Chenyi Qiang wrote:
> Update ReplayRamDiscard() function to return the result and unify the
> ReplayRamPopulate() and ReplayRamDiscard() to ReplayStateChange() at
> the same time due to their identical definitions. This unification
> simplifies related structures, such as VirtIOMEMReplayData, which makes
> it more cleaner and maintainable.
> 
> Signed-off-by: Chenyi Qiang <chenyi.qiang@intel.com>
> ---
> Changes in v4:
>      - Modify the commit message. We won't use Replay() operation when
>        doing the attribute change like v3.
> 
> Changes in v3:
>      - Newly added.
> ---

[...]

>   
> -typedef int (*ReplayRamPopulate)(MemoryRegionSection *section, void *opaque);
> -typedef void (*ReplayRamDiscard)(MemoryRegionSection *section, void *opaque);
> +typedef int (*ReplayStateChange)(MemoryRegionSection *section, void *opaque);
>   

But it's not a state change.

ReplayRamState maybe?

[...]
>   /*
> diff --git a/system/memory.c b/system/memory.c
> index 62d6b410f0..b5ab729e13 100644
> --- a/system/memory.c
> +++ b/system/memory.c
> @@ -2147,7 +2147,7 @@ bool ram_discard_manager_is_populated(const RamDiscardManager *rdm,
>   
>   int ram_discard_manager_replay_populated(const RamDiscardManager *rdm,
>                                            MemoryRegionSection *section,
> -                                         ReplayRamPopulate replay_fn,
> +                                         ReplayStateChange replay_fn,
>                                            void *opaque)
>   {
>       RamDiscardManagerClass *rdmc = RAM_DISCARD_MANAGER_GET_CLASS(rdm);
> @@ -2156,15 +2156,15 @@ int ram_discard_manager_replay_populated(const RamDiscardManager *rdm,
>       return rdmc->replay_populated(rdm, section, replay_fn, opaque);
>   }
>   
> -void ram_discard_manager_replay_discarded(const RamDiscardManager *rdm,
> -                                          MemoryRegionSection *section,
> -                                          ReplayRamDiscard replay_fn,
> -                                          void *opaque)
> +int ram_discard_manager_replay_discarded(const RamDiscardManager *rdm,
> +                                         MemoryRegionSection *section,
> +                                         ReplayStateChange replay_fn,
> +                                         void *opaque)
>   {
>       RamDiscardManagerClass *rdmc = RAM_DISCARD_MANAGER_GET_CLASS(rdm);
>   
>       g_assert(rdmc->replay_discarded);
> -    rdmc->replay_discarded(rdm, section, replay_fn, opaque);
> +    return rdmc->replay_discarded(rdm, section, replay_fn, opaque);
>   }

The idea was that ram_discard_manager_replay_discarded() would never be 
able to fail. But I don't think this really matters, because the 
function is provided by the caller, that can just always return 0 -- 
like we do in dirty_bitmap_clear_section() now.

So yeah, this looks fine to me, given that we don't call it a "state 
change" when we are merely replaying a selected state.
